Book: Differential Gleichungen, E. Kamke, 3rd ed. Chelsea Pub. NY, 1948
Section: Chapter 2, linear second order
Problem number: 1113.
ODE order: 2.
ODE degree: 1.
CAS Maple gives this as type [_Laguerre]
\[ \boxed {x y^{\prime \prime }+\left (b -x \right ) y^{\prime }-y a=0} \]
✓ Solution by Maple
Time used: 0.047 (sec). Leaf size: 17
dsolve(x*diff(diff(y(x),x),x)+(b-x)*diff(y(x),x)-a*y(x)=0,y(x), singsol=all)
\[ y \left (x \right ) = c_{1} \operatorname {KummerM}\left (a , b , x\right )+c_{2} \operatorname {KummerU}\left (a , b , x\right ) \]
✓ Solution by Mathematica
Time used: 0.029 (sec). Leaf size: 24
DSolve[-(a*y[x]) + (b - x)*y'[x] + x*y''[x] == 0,y[x],x,IncludeSingularSolutions -> True]
\[ y(x)\to c_1 \operatorname {HypergeometricU}(a,b,x)+c_2 L_{-a}^{b-1}(x) \]
